Best-Start-Recruitment is seeking a Nursery Manager for a setting in Rickmansworth during term time (40 weeks).
Hours are 7:30–4:30, Monday to Friday, with a salary of £29k-£31k depending on experience.
The role involves leading and managing staff, ensuring EYFS curriculum delivery, meeting Ofsted expectations, and complying with statutory requirements under the supervision of the Area Manager and Owners.
